Pamphlet. 21p. & 15p., 5.5x8.5 inches, two poetry chapbooks bound dos-a-dos, ads, illustrations, limited edition of 400 copies, signed by Weber and personal inscription signed by Locklin and signed again at title page, very good in stapled white pictorial wraps. Locklin's poems are based upon a collection of jazz CDs sent him by Weber. Locklin was an educator in California at several universities and colleges. He was also a friend of Bukowski. He died of Covid-19 in January of 2021 one month from his 80th birthday.
